What is Automated Peritoneal Dialysis (APD)?
Automated Peritoneal Dialysis (APD) is a kidney therapy performed at home, offering flexibility compared to in-center hemodialysis. Utilizing the peritoneal membrane as a natural filter, APD cleanses the blood without the need for needles. The HomeChoice Claria system automates this process, delivering dialysis solution into your abdomen and then draining it, as detailed in available user manuals (March 27, 2025).
This method allows for continuous treatment, often overnight, fitting seamlessly into your lifestyle. Baxter Healthcare’s resources provide further clarity.

Contraindications and Warnings
Automated Peritoneal Dialysis (APD) with the HomeChoice Claria is not suitable for all patients. Individuals with severe infections, abdominal adhesions, or significant cardiovascular instability may be contraindicated. Caution is advised for patients with a history of hernias or bowel obstructions.
Always consult with your healthcare provider to determine if APD is appropriate for your specific medical condition. Be aware of potential complications, including peritonitis, catheter-related infections, and fluid overload. Report any unusual symptoms or concerns to your doctor promptly.
Handling Dialysis Solution Safely
Dialysis solutions contain dextrose and other components requiring careful handling. Store solutions at room temperature, avoiding direct sunlight and extreme temperatures. Inspect each bag for leaks or discoloration before use; do not use if compromised.
Maintain strict aseptic technique during connections to prevent contamination. Dispose of used solutions and empty bags according to local regulations. Avoid contact with skin and eyes; if contact occurs, rinse thoroughly with water. Always follow Baxter’s guidelines for safe solution management.
